Job Overview:
We are seeking compassionate and dedicated individuals to join our team as Direct Support Professionals. As a Direct Support Professional, you will provide essential care and support to individuals with diverse needs, including seniors, individuals with disabilities, and those requiring hospice or dementia care. This rewarding role involves assisting with daily activities, promoting independence, and ensuring the well-being of our clients.
Responsibilities:
- Provide direct care and support to individuals in their homes or residential facilities
- Assist with personal hygiene tasks, including bathing, grooming, and dressing
- Supporting individuals in participating in community activities, social events, recreational outings, and educational programs to promote community integration and inclusion.
- Assist with meal planning, preparation, and feeding as needed
- Engage clients in meaningful activities and social interactions
- Monitor and document client's health status and report any changes to the appropriate healthcare professionals
- Safely lift and transfer clients using proper body mechanics and assistive devices
- Ensuring the safety and well-being of individuals by monitoring their environment, identifying potential hazards, and intervening in crisis situations when necessary
- Collaborate with a multidisciplinary team to develop and implement individualized care plans
Requirements:
- Valid driver's license and reliable transportation
- High School Diploma
- Ability to lift and move heavy objects or assist clients with mobility limitations
- Familiarity with electronic documentation systems for recording client information
- Excellent communication skills to effectively interact with clients, families, and healthcare professionals
- Compassionate nature and a genuine desire to make a positive impact on the lives of others
